Types of Screed:
There's an array of screed types, and obviously, each one has its own job it excels at. A well-liked choice in construction circles, traditional sand and cement screed is both sturdy and light on the wallet. When it comes to bigger projects, liquid or self-levelling screed is a great choice - it flows easily and creates a smooth surface, perfect for underfloor heating systems. By pumping this screed into place instead of trowelling it by hand, you can cover huge areas rapidly while maintaining a sleek and exact finish.
Another choice is bonded screeds, which are fixed straight onto the substrate with a bonding agent to boost strength, ideal for places like garages, warehouses, and commercial settings where floors really take a pounding.
Underfloor Heating:
Underfloor heating and screeding go hand in hand. A well-laid screed not only protects the heating pipes but also ensures even heat distribution across the floor. A slip-up here could mean ending up with cold areas, dodgy heating, or - worst-case scenario - damage that knocks the system out for good.
Preparation:
Screeding can only be as good as the subfloor it's laid on, so preparation is crucial. Dust, debris, and moisture can all cause issues with the screed, so it's crucial to address them before screeding begins. When you're working on flooring, don't forget that a primer or bonding agent might be needed to ensure the screed sticks to what's below it.

Thickness:
The thickness of your screed plays a crucial role. Go too thin, and it risks cracking under pressure. If you're too thick with it, you'll find it takes ages to dry, which can really slow things down. For a dependable foundation, 4-5cm is the go-to for standard screeds, though specialist options could call for adjustments based on the application.
In rooms with underfloor heating or insulation, floating screeds should be at least 65mm deep, increasing to 75mm where durability is key. When it's not done right, it's more than a cosmetic flaw - it can hurt the floor's durability, efficiency, and lifespan. To keep a screed in top condition under pressure, it has to be reinforced properly, set to the right depth, and left to dry completely.
Drying Time:
The time it takes for screed to dry is a really important aspect to keep on your radar. If time's not on your side, opting for a liquid or quick-dry screed could save weeks compared to a standard sand and cement mix. Get this - if you lay your flooring too quickly, you could trap moisture and that may result in lifting, warping, or mould down the line.
